#70730d h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#70730d is composed of 43.9% red, 45.1%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.7%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 61.8 degrees, a saturation of 79.7% and a lightness of 25.1%. #70730d color hex could be obtained by blending #e0e61a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

● #70730d color description : Dark yellow [Olive tone].
The hexadecimal color #70730d has RGB values of R:112, G:115,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0, Y:0.89,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7369485.
